Monica Amor - Nonobjects and Quasi-objects: Notes on a Research Agenda at the Edge of Modernity

In this talk, Monica Amor will follow arguments developed in her book Theories of the Nonobject: Argentina, Brazil, Venezuela, 1944-1969. Departing from the premise that modernity is not a Euroamerican narrative that was exported abroad through colonization, but instead that otherness is constitutive to modernity, she will suggest alternative methodological figures to approach postwar global art. Indeed, this otherness is not merely geographic and pertains propositions that we consider anathema to modernist art such as the synthesis of the arts, or in the case of the art object, the rejection of medium specificity that the Nonobject represented. By unframing the art object the Nonobject becomes a paradigmatic proposition that serves as a model for discursive intervention in contemporary art. To wit, the Nonobject, she will argue, is not merely a local operation at the edge of modernity but a central conceptual device to intervene in a postwar global art history.

Bio: Monica Amor is Professor of Modern and Contemporary Art at the Maryland Institute College of Art. She holds a Ph.D. from the Graduate Center of the City University of New York and has written art criticism and essays for Art Margins, Artforum, Art Journal, Art Nexus, Grey Room, October, Poliester, Third Text, and Trans, She is author of Theories of the non-object: Argentina, Brazil, Venezuela 1944-1969 (University of California Press, 2016).
